Dental implants have revolutionized the way missing teeth are changed, offering a sturdy and aesthetically pleasing solution for lots of people. However, like several surgical procedure, they arrive with potential risks, one of the most alarming being infection. Understanding the way to take care of dental implant infection is essential for each prevention and therapy if it happens.

Awareness of the indicators and signs of a dental implant infection could be the primary line of protection. Common indicators embody persistent pain on the implant website, swelling, redness, and elevated sensitivity. Fever or an disagreeable style within the mouth can also signal an underlying problem. Recognizing these symptoms early is essential for effective remedy.


Maintaining glorious oral hygiene is crucial to preventing infections associated with dental implants. Regular brushing and flossing help in reducing micro organism buildup across the implant site. It’s advisable to make use of a non-abrasive toothpaste and a soft-bristle toothbrush to avoid irritation around the gums. Regular dental check-ups will additional improve hygiene and catch potential points early.


In some circumstances, infection can happen after the implant surgery. This could presumably be as a end result of various components, similar to pre-existing medical conditions, smoking, or poor oral hygiene. Those with compromised immune techniques or chronic sicknesses could also be extra vulnerable to infections (Dental Implant Dentures Jenison MI). Likewise, individuals who smoke might face a higher risk because of reduced blood move to the gums and delay in therapeutic

If an infection does occur, instant action is necessary. Consulting with a dentist or oral surgeon as quickly as signs appear is essential. Ignoring the signs can probably result in severe issues, corresponding to bone loss around the implant, which can jeopardize the complete procedure. Professionals can assess the implant, perform essential exams, and develop an appropriate treatment plan.


Treatment sometimes involves antibiotics to combat the infection. Dentists may prescribe a course of oral antibiotics to get rid of the bacteria causing the problem. Depending on the severity, different interventions could be needed, corresponding to draining any accumulated pus or contaminated material. Follow-up appointments shall be integral to watch the healing course of.

Home care after receiving antibiotics is equally essential. Rinsing with heat salt water may help soothe the inflamed gums and promote therapeutic. Using an antibacterial mouthwash may help in lowering micro organism levels within the mouth. These supportive measures can considerably help the recovery course of.


Some patients would possibly require further surgical intervention if the infection is severe or doesn't respond to antibiotic treatment. This could contain eradicating the implant, cleaning the contaminated area, and doubtlessly putting a brand new implant after appropriate therapeutic. It’s essential to discuss all available choices with a professional dental skilled.


Understanding the chance elements associated with dental implant infection can also promote better decision-making. Those with diabetes, autoimmune conditions, or other systemic points should have an intensive dialogue with their dentist before continuing with implants (Implant Dental Norton Shores MI). Lifestyle factors like smoking and poor dietary habits can enhance infection risks, making it important to handle these behaviors


Preventing infections is not solely about sustaining personal hygiene. Diet plays a big position as properly. A well-balanced food regimen rich in nutritional vitamins and minerals can enhance the immune system and promote therapeutic. Foods high in vitamin C and calcium could be notably useful for oral health. Hydration can additionally be key, aiding within the production of saliva, which naturally helps fight micro organism.

Keeping the implant web site clear and free from debris is important immediately post-surgery. It is advisable to comply with the dentist's postoperative care directions meticulously. If suggested, using a water flosser may help make sure that hard-to-reach areas are adequately cleaned without applying excessive strain.




Continuous training about dental care and the chance of infections can empower people. Engaging with dental professionals to study extra concerning the latest suggestions and practices can result in better outcomes. Many assets, together with pamphlets and online supplies, provide helpful info on maintaining dental implants.


For those that experience long-term issues or recurring infections, session with a specialist may be warranted. An oral surgeon can assess the scenario carefully, reviewing both the implant and the surrounding tissues. in some situations, bone grafting procedures may be essential to strengthen the world before one other implant may be positioned.

Regular follow-ups with dental professionals might help maintain an overall understanding of one’s oral health. Routine X-rays can establish any creating issues near the implant that may not be seen during a standard examination. Close monitoring can be certain that any infection is treated before it turns into a more important concern.


Living with dental implants can significantly improve the quality of life, boosting confidence and functionality. However, understanding the way to deal with dental implant infection and taking proactive measures can make a major distinction. Being vigilant about oral hygiene, being aware of possible symptoms, and maintaining open communication with dental professionals can lead to a extra profitable and pleasant experience with dental implants.
